WebCD5 is a pan T cell marker also expressed at various developmental and activation stages on human B cells. CD5 is a well established negative regulator of TCR and BCR … WebCD5 antibody is a T-cell associated marker that is also expressed by two B-cell neoplasms: lymphocytic leukemia and mantle cell lymphoma. CD5 antigen is expressed in 95% of thymocytes and 72% of peripheral blood lymphocytes. It has been shown to react with thymic carcinomas, but rarely in thymomas.

In mice, CD5 functions as a negative regulator of cell signaling, possibly by recruiting protein tyrosine phosphatase SHP-1 to its cytoplasmic ITIM (immuno-tyrosine receptor-based inhibitor motif) domain [3].
